About the Book

Mycotoxins represent an assorted range of secondary fungal metabolites that extensively occur in numerous food and feed ingredients at any stage during pre- and post-harvest conditions. Mycotoxin contamination in food and feed cause acute and chronic mycotoxicosis, including teratogenic, carcinogenic, oestrogenic, neurotoxic, and immunosuppressive effects and several others health issues. Mycotoxins in Food and Feed presents an overview of all the major mycotoxins, sources of production, chemistry and biosynthesis, occurrence in food and feed, effect on agriculture, effect on human health, detection technique, masked mycotoxins, and management and control strategies.

Key Features

  • Provides broad coverage of mycotoxins and their effects on food and feed
  • Includes comprehensive information of occurrence, chemistry, detections methods and management strategies for each toxin
  • Discusses the recent development in detection technologies for major mycotoxins
  • Explores agricultural practices and post-harvest management strategies for managing mycotoxin infestations

About the Author:

Dr. Pradeep Kumar

Dr. Kumar is currently working as an Assistant Professor at the Department of Forestry, North Eastern Regional Institute of Science and Technology (NERIST), Nirjuli, India. Before joining NERIST, he served as an International Research Professor/Assistant Professor at the Department of Biotechnology, Yeungnam University, South Korea. He was awarded a PBC Outstanding Post-Doctoral Fellowship to work for more than three years as a Postdoctoral Researcher at the Department of Biotechnology Engineering, Ben Gurion University of the Negev, Israel. Dr. Kumar research interests are food microbiology, fungal biology, phytopathology, biocontrol, nanotechnology, phytochemistry, and bioremediation. He has published more than 70 research and review articles in peer-reviewed journals, 14 book chapters and 06 edited books (Springer-Nature; Taylor & Francis Group) with total 2350 citations and h-index 24 and i10-index-34. He has awarded Early Career Research Award (2017) from the SERB, Government of India and currently handling four projects as PI and Co-PI funded by DBT, DST-SERB and GBPNIHESD. He is the recipient of several best papers and oral presentations award and the Narasimhan Award from the Indian Phytopathological Society, India. He also awarded with Emerging Scientist Award, Research Excelence award, Young Scientist Award by various society. Dr. Kumar serving as Guest editor in Evidence-Based Complementary and Alternative medicine (Hindawi), Microbiology Research (MDPI) also serving as associate, academic editor and editorial board member of several peer reviewed journals.
